The following chart contains Men's sizing information. If you don't know your body measurements, follow the provided measuring instructions and then find your measurements in the size chart.
CHEST: Measure around the fullest part of your chest, keeping the measuring tape horizontal.
WAIST: Measure around the narrowest part (typically the small of your back and where your body bends side to side), keeping the measuring tape horizontal.
ARM LENGTH: Measure from the end of the shoulder, over the elbow and to the wrist bone.
BACK LENGTH: Measure from center back base of neck to natural waist.
HIP: Measure around the fullest part of your hips, keeping the measuring tape horizontal.
INSIDE LEG: Take a pair of pants that fit you well and measure along the seam from the crotch to the bottom of the leg.

An updated version of our Staple 3.0, the Staple 3.0 Grip bi shorts use the same fabrics, pattern, and chamois as the original, but add a thin layer of silicone at the end of the legs to keep the bottom hem from sliding up. While the Staple 3.0 generally holds firm, we found that riders who were on the border of two sizes and moved up into the larger option would see a little riding up at the bottom of the leg. Since a well-cultivated set of laser-etched tan lines is as much a part of your kit as anything else, we added the Staple 3.0 Grip to the lineup to help keep things crisp.
The silicone treatment on the leg opening is bonded directly to the fabric, meaning there's no extra pressure, seams, or bulk added. You'll still avoid the dreaded sausage legs and be set for hours upon hours of sleek and stylish comfort. While we continue to recommend that you hand wash your bibs and jerseys for maximum lifespan, our test samples of the silicone have held up to our intentional abuse and misuse quite well. This is not your 2005 leg warmers' silicone that will come off in the wash and be gone by ride number five.
